Preview
Drogheda United and Bohemians face , in a match for the 27th round of the Premier Division. In the last head‑to‑head for this edition of the league, played on 03‑05‑2021, these teams have tied (1‑1). In 5 head‑to‑heads in the last 3 years, the away team won 3, tied 1 and lost 1. The last head‑to‑head between these two teams was played on 18‑06‑2021, and ended in a (5‑0) win by Bohemians. The home/away factor is worth special atention, since although this is a match between 6th and 5th of the league table, it’s also a match between the 4th best team in home matches and the 9th best in away matches.

Analysis Drogheda

After 9 wins, 7 draws and 10 losses, the home team is in the 6th position, havinf won 34 points so far. In the last match, they have tied at home against Sligo Rovers by (0‑0), after in the previous match they have won (1‑2) an away match against Dundalk. Interestingly enough, this is a team that has had better results in away matches than at home, since they have won 18 points in away matches and only 16 at their stadium. In the last 10 home league matches Drogheda United has a record of 3 wins, 3 draws and 4 losses, so they have won 12 points out of 30 possible. In their home league matches the most frequent result at half‑time was the 0‑0 (7 out of 13 matches). They haven't been very strong defensively, since they have suffered goals in 9 of the last 10 matches for this competition. In their home matches for this competition there is a tendency for few goals, since 8 of the last 13 matches have ended with Under 2,5 goals. In 26 matches for this competition, they have conceded the first goal 11 times and have never been able to turn the score around. In the last 13 home matches for this competition there are 2 periods that stand out: they have scored 6 of their 15 goals between minutes (76'‑90'); they have conceded 5 of their 9 goals between minutes (46'‑60').

Drogheda United comes to this match after a goalless home draw against Sligo Rovers, thus registering the second match in a row without losing in this competition. Usually coach Tim Clancy opts for a very direct style to attack, without great criteria, looking, in most occasions, for strikers Mark Doyle, Jordan Adeyemo and Killian Phillips: the first athlete mentioned is the team's top scorer, with 10 goals signed. Analysis Bohemians

The away team is currently in the 5th position of the league, with 34 points won, after 10 wins, 4 draws and 8 losses. In the penultimate match, they lost in an away match against Waterford United, by (1‑0). In the last match, they won in a home match against Sligo Rovers, by (1‑0). This is a team that usually makes good use of the home advantage, since they have won 11 points in away matches and 23 at their stadium, with 27 goals scored and 12 conceded at home, against 8 goals scored and 12 conceded in away matches. In their last match, for the FAI Cup, they got a home win against Shamrock Rovers by (2‑1). Their last away match was for the Europa Conference League and ended in a loss by (2‑0) against PAOK. In the last 10 away league matches Bohemians has a record of 3 wins, 2 draws and 5 losses, so they have won 11 points out of 30 possible. Their offense has scored consistently, as they have scored goals in 8 of the last 10 matches for this competition. In their away matches there is a tendency for few goals, since 7 of the last 10 matches for this competition have ended with Under 2,5 goals. In 22 matches for this competition, they have conceded the first goal 6 times and have never been able to turn the score around.

Bohemians comes to this match after a 2-1 victory against Shamrock Rovers, for the Irish Cup. It should be noted that the visitors beat Sligo, by 1-0, in the last game in the Irish championship. In this game at Drogheda United arena, it's foreseeable that coach Keith Long will play in 4-3-3, favoring the organization of his block and constant offensive transitions through the aisles. At the individual level we highlight the forward Georgie Kelly, who is the top scorer, with 12 goals scored. All players are available for this game.
